Occultation by the Jovian satellite Ganymede on the 14th of October 2025
In the morning of October 14th 2025 the Jovian satellite Ganymede will occult a 7th mag star for large parts of Europe.
Ganymede is the main goal of the European Juice mission. After a few years’ tour around Jupiter (2031-2034), it will ultimately orbit around Ganymede (starting on December 2034) making a large number of measurements including radar sounding, altimetry, imaging and radio-science measurements.
